Pad Thai, per 1 plate, contains 601 calories, 32 g of protein, 71 g of carbohydrates, and 21 g of fat. Every value below is returned live by the TastyAPI model.

Pad Thai is a Thai stir-fried rice-noodle dish with egg, bean sprouts, peanuts, and a sweet-sour tamarind sauce. Pad Thai has about 601 calories per 1 plate.
Pad Thai provides about 32 g of protein per 1 plate.
On the plus side, it is high in protein and a good source of fiber. Watch the sodium, calories if you are tracking your intake.
